Jolly Old Fashioned

The Old Fashioned is a classic whiskey cocktail. With this version, the warm, comforting spice flavors bring cozy vibes. Whether enjoyed by the fire or simply sitting on the couch, this Irish whiskey cocktail will have everyone smiling.

Ingredients:

2 ½ oz Teeling Small Batch Irish Whiskey            

½ oz Homemade All Spice Liqueur

¼ oz Honey

2 dashes Angostura Bitters

Method:

Stir all the ingredients over ice using a bar spoon to add the honey. Serve in Rocks glass over ice and garnish with a cinnamon stick and orange twist.

Bourbon Grinch Punch

Every season the Green One makes his mischievous appearance. From doughnuts to his love of onions, there are plenty of ways he influences food and beverages. This cocktail captures his vibrant color and curious side. It is sweet, tart, and very festive.

Ingredients:

2 oz Templeton Fortitude Bourbon

1 oz Green Chartreuse liqueur

1 oz lemon juice

½ simple syrup

Sparkling water

Garnish: maraschino cherry and lime slice

Method:

Combine Templeton Fortitude Bourbon, Green Chartreuse liqueur, lemon juice, and simple syrup with ice. Shake vigorously and strain into the prepared glass. If desired, top with sparkling water for a lighter version, Garnish with a maraschino cherry and lime slice.

Cranberry Spritz

Cranberries not only capture the color of the season but they are a classic flavor. This tequila cocktail is vibrant and bright. When all the other heavy food and flavor is on the table, it can cut through the richness.

Ingredients

1 1/2 oz Cuervo Tradicional Blanco

1 oz Cranberry Juice

1/2 oz Lime Juice

3 oz Sparkling Wine

Glass: Wine

Garnish: Skewered Cranberries

Directions:

Add first three ingredients to a cocktail shaker with ice and shake. Strain into a wine glass filled with fresh ice. Top with sparkling wine and gently stir to combine. Garnish with skewered cranberries.

Midnight Pear-secco

Pear is another classic holiday flavor. This cocktail brings extra sparkle to any occasion. From the sparkly visual to the bubbly nature, it will become a new seasonal tradition.

Ingredients:

2 parts Reyka Vodka

1 part pear syrup

2 parts prosecco or sparkling wine

Edible gold dust

Pear slices

Method

Add Reyka Vodka, pear syrup, and edible dust to a shaker. Shake to combine and strain into a coupe or champagne flute. Top with chilled prosecco or sparkling wine.
